Abstract(in English) | Designing high capacity and quality-preserving data hiding methods for binary images is more difficult than for multi-valued images because binary images have less redundancy. We introduce a data hiding method for binary images based on a pixel block feature and position of connected component, which improves data hiding capacity while maintains its quality. We first find connected components, and embed information into each component by adjusting a pixel block feature and by moving each component slightly. Connected components cannot be moved freely, or stego images can be degraded severely. We combine neighbor components into one unit and move them together to make stego images plausible. |
